This poetic docudrama in the form of an epic poem, Nelson composed on March 16, 2006 captures the feelings of most Bajans toward the statue of Lord Nelson in Trafalgar Square, Bridgetown, renamed National Heroes Square. These Bajans believe that National Heroes should be given prime spots on the island which became a self-governing Nation in 1966. This epic poem, provides support material for the interdisciplinary approach to classroom instruction. As a matter of fact, well selected poems enhance the thematic approach to classroom instruction. They provide strong building blocks for the integrated lessons.
